English: Platelet behaviour in the microvasculature of the ear in a control mouse. Although no interactions between platelets and neutrophils are seen in the ear microvasculature of an untreated C57BL/6 mouse, a small number of brief (touching-down) interactions between platelets and the endothelium can be observed. Platelets labelled with PE-conjugated anti-CD49b (red); neutrophils labelled with Alexa Fluor 647-conjugated anti-Gr-1 (blue); endothelium labelled with Alexa Fluor 488-conjugated anti-CD31 (green). Objective: XLUMPPlanFI 20×/0.95W. Scale bar, 20 µm. |
